Introduction to Master Data Management

Master data is the core data that is used to describe an organization’s business entities, such as customers, products, and suppliers. It is the foundation upon which all business processes and decisions are based. However, master data is often scattered across multiple systems, applications, and departments, leading to inconsistencies, inaccuracies, and duplication of data. MDM addresses these challenges by providing a single, unified view of master data across the organization, enabling businesses to make informed decisions, improve operational efficiency, and reduce costs.
Benefits of Master Data Management
The benefits of MDM are numerous and can be significant. Some of the key benefits include:
- Improved data quality: MDM ensures that master data is accurate, complete, and consistent across the organization.
- Increased operational efficiency: With a single, unified view of master data, organizations can streamline business processes and reduce manual errors.
- Enhanced decision-making: Accurate and consistent master data enables organizations to make informed business decisions.
- Reduced costs: MDM can help organizations reduce costs by eliminating data duplication, improving data sharing, and reducing manual data entry.
Key Components of Master Data Management
A comprehensive MDM solution typically includes the following key components:
Component | Description |
---|---|
Data Governance | The process of defining and enforcing policies, procedures, and standards for managing master data. |
Data Quality | The process of ensuring that master data is accurate, complete, and consistent. |
Data Integration | The process of integrating master data from multiple sources into a single, unified view. |
Data Storage | The repository that stores the master data, such as a database or data warehouse. |
Data Security | The measures taken to protect master data from unauthorized access, theft, or damage. |

Implementing Master Data Management

Implementing MDM requires a structured approach that includes the following steps:
- Define the scope and objectives: Identify the master data entities to be managed and the goals of the MDM initiative.
- Assess the current state: Evaluate the current state of master data, including its quality, consistency, and usage.
- Design the MDM solution: Define the architecture, components, and processes of the MDM solution.
- Implement the MDM solution: Deploy the MDM solution, including the technology, processes, and people.
- Monitor and maintain the MDM solution: Continuously monitor and maintain the MDM solution to ensure its effectiveness and efficiency.
Challenges and Best Practices
Implementing MDM can be challenging, and organizations should be aware of the following common challenges:
Some of the key challenges include:
- Data quality issues: Poor data quality can hinder the effectiveness of MDM.
- Resistance to change: MDM requires changes to business processes and culture, which can be resisted by employees.
- Technical complexity: MDM solutions can be technically complex, requiring specialized skills and expertise.
To overcome these challenges, organizations should follow best practices, such as:
- Define clear goals and objectives: Establish clear goals and objectives for the MDM initiative.
- Engage stakeholders: Engage stakeholders from across the organization to ensure buy-in and participation.
- Choose the right technology: Select technology that is scalable, flexible, and easy to use.
Future of Master Data Management

The future of MDM is exciting, with emerging technologies and trends, such as cloud computing, artificial intelligence, and blockchain, offering new opportunities for organizations to improve their MDM capabilities. Some of the key trends include:
- Cloud-based MDM: Cloud-based MDM solutions offer greater scalability, flexibility, and cost-effectiveness.
- AI-powered MDM: AI-powered MDM solutions can automate data quality, data integration, and data governance tasks.
- Blockchain-based MDM: Blockchain-based MDM solutions offer enhanced security, transparency, and accountability.
